Output 658b394462d74b5d8911226cd354db2fdcc3fca6a91e184720b1dc010d6f439c:4

value
58000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 171ba217118463425d511d21464a3eeb8ba73089 OP_EQUAL
address
33oCZwaQgSXppdYHwESAiMjQYQuPqVBr5H
transaction
658b394462d74b5d8911226cd354db2fdcc3fca6a91e184720b1dc010d6f439c
spent
true